
Conducted by Rabbi Marc Kline of MRT (pictured), the course continues weekly (with no class scheduled on November 23) through December 21. Classes will run from 7 to 8:30 p.m. and will be offered free of charge to all members of the community.
The course is being made available to anyone interested in exploring Judaism — singles, interfaith couples, those considering conversion, and Jews looking for adult-level basics. The class introduces the fundamentals of Jewish thought and practice, with topics that include Jewish holidays and life cycle events, theology and prayer, Israel, history, and Hebrew.
